WebReactiveX is a combination of the best ideas from the Observer pattern, the Iterator pattern, and functional programming debounce CREATE Easily create event streams or … Reactive Streams is a community initiative that started back in the year 2013 to provide a standard for asynchronous stream processing with non-blocking backpressure. The objective here was to define a set of interfaces, methods, and protocols that can describe the necessary operations and entities.
